Milestone 4 Plan - SENG-350-2024-fall/Team-11 GitHub Wiki

Structure of Plan

  • Each date contains what needs to be done
  • Each item to be done has an assigned member
  • Each item may contain a backup plan in case a deadline is missed

Saturday, November 9th:

Cameron finishes setting up functional database IF DEADLINE IS MISSED: Myfanwy will set up database on Sunday, November 9th.

Tuesday, November 12th:

SAD deadline

  1. Documentation Roadmap and Overview - Kaitlyn
  2. Architecture Background -Myfanwy (partially complete!)
  3. Views -Isha (to be fixed, see discord!) 3.1 Patient View 3.2 Emergency Department (ED) Staff View 3.3 Primary Care Clinic (GP) View 3.4 Nurse View 3.5 Chemist (Pharmacist) View 3.6 Admin View 3.7 Module View (Class Diagram) 3.8 Components and Connecters View 3.9 Allocation View
  4. Mapping Between Views-treesa (TBD if correct)
  5. Referenced Materials -to be done by whole group
  6. Glossary and Acronyms -to be done by whole group
  7. Reviews One of Treesa & Cameron please claim Mapping between views, other please help where needed (members needing help please ask in Discord)

IF DEADLINE MISSED: assigned member MUST finish by deadline so we can review each others work. Members missing deadlines may not get review help before sharing with other groups on November 19th, 20th, and 22nd.

Tuesday, November 19th:

All functionality relating to the database (other than complete login) must be finished by this date. We have given 9 days between Database completion deadline and this deadline, and a full week between SAD deadline and this deadline. Each member is responsible for their own pages database functionality, as completed in Milestones 2 & 3. Please update the Discord groupchat once your pages completely work with the DB. They will then be locked behind a logged in condition.

Your page should:

  • send data to DB (such as inputted symptoms, new prescriptions, etc)
  • retrieve data from DB (such as patient inputted symptoms)
  • not worry about logged in data yet (Myfanwy to be done, will complete as pages complete work, to make testing simpler. Pages will need to be re-tested once login functionality is complete)

Tuesday, November 26th

  • All diagrams must be updated (responsibility TBD)
  • errors in code and functionality must be fixed by Nov 26 (ie overflow from last deadline)
  • all appropriate pages must be locked behind login (Myfanwy's problem)
  • Mister ED should be hosted, functional, and wiki must be complete and organized

Saturday, December 1st

Entire project deadline!! EVERYTHING must be done by now!! We will aim for Nov 26, but this gives us 5 extra days of wiggle room in order to ensure we stay AHEAD of deadlines